Introducing the fundamental concepts and algorithms of data mining Introduction to Data Mining, 2nd Edition , gives a comprehensive overview of the background and general themes of data mining and is designed to be useful to students, instructors, researchers, and professionals. Presented in a clear and accessible way, the book outlines fundamental concepts and algorithms for each topic, thus providing the reader with the necessary background for the application of data mining to real problems. The text helps readers understand the nuances of the subject, and includes important sections on classification, association analysis, and cluster analysis. This edition improves on the first iteration of the book, published over a decade ago, by addressing the significant changes in the industry as a result of advanced technology and data growth.
